Join local watercolor artist Morgan McCue in crafting hand-painted stationery. Learn to play with and appreciate the natural fluidity of the watercolor medium by painting freely and abstractly. As the painting dries, you will recognize “accidental” works of art forming within the abstraction. Using various shaped paper punches, we will trim the most beautiful parts of your painting and mount them on cards. Each card will be a one-of-a-kind art piece and you will have the option of embossing a message below it with hundreds of stamps and different colored embossing powders to choose from.

No Rules 2.0: Reinventing Reality Through Interactive Art: When I asked my last class to define Street Art, words like “vandalism”, “illegal” and, graffiti” were thrown around. This is interesting because Street Art in its contemporary form has largely separated itself from these stereotypes. Cities have embraced urban expression by commissioning huge murals and celebrating flash art and unsanctioned installations. This class will focus on present-day influencers like CJ Hendry and her Pink Chair project, Kobra and his iconic murals, and Wasatch Back’s own vibrant street art scene. I will challenge students to see the physical world as a creative playground by bringing in odd materials each week to work with. The end goal is to transform the classroom into a group installation inspired entirely by their own unique ideas and impulses. On the last day, friends and family will be invited to attend the opening (and closing) of the exhibition. The goal is to inspire and empower students to think outside the box and value their own unique expressions.

The 47th annual Utah Arts Festival is scheduled for June 23 – 25, 2023 at the Library Square in downtown Salt Lake City. The Utah Arts Festival is the largest outdoor multi-disciplined event held in Utah. Having garnered numerous awards internationally, nationally and locally, the Festival remains one of the premiere events that kick off the summer in Utah each June with award-winning fine arts in the Artist Marketplace, live performances on five stages, a fine arts exhibition, film program, interactive arts program and culinary arts.

Creative expression is infinite and there are no boundaries. There is no better way to illustrate that, than by trying different forms of art from around the world and across history. From Gyotaku (traditional Japanese fish printing), to Pop Art, students will explore their own creative expressions through the lens of four, very different art styles. The class will allow students to try different techniques, while learning about their historical context. At the end of the fourth and final class, we will host a gallery show for friends and family. Students will be encouraged to give a brief presentation on one of their favorite pieces/processes.
